Gladiators were both professional and amateur fighters in ancient Rome who fought for the entertainment of its "civilized" spectators. hese matches took place in arenas in throughout the empire and for the bulk of its history. Man vs. man and man against animal engagements, in combat that was at times to the death, was the ancient world sport that rivaled all of modern society spectacles rolled into one.
